About Workforce Optimizer
WFO builds AI-powered workforce management software for organizations that run large, complex, shift-based workforces — hospitals, airports and ground handlers, telecom operators, retailers, and facilities management providers. We have helped operators such as Singapore General Hospital and Singapore's public healthcare clusters replace manual rostering with forecasting, optimization, and compliance built into the platform.
We are fast-growing technology company, headquartered in Singapore, and scaling our go-to-market into global markets.
About the role
We are scaling across multiple developed markets, the role is full-funnel: outbound pipeline generation sits at the center, and you'll grow into digital marketing, portal/web presence, market research, and event-led demand generation around it.
A large part of the job is positioning: most of our target accounts are still running manual rostering, spreadsheets, or legacy on-premise WFM systems, and you're often the first conversation that reframes what's possible with an AI-native platform.
What you'll do
Outbound & pipeline generation (the core of the role)
• Cross-market outbound: Prospect into a defined list of named accounts across our developed-market footprint — ANZ, Japan, the US, UK, UAE, and Saudi Arabia — prioritizing by fit and buying signals rather than working lists top-to-bottom.
• Multi-touch sequencing: across call, email, and LinkedIn using HubSpot and Apollo.io, personalized to the operational pain points of shift-based, frontline workforces (roster gaps, compliance risk, overtime cost, forecasting accuracy) and to each market's buying culture.
• Qualification: against MEDDPICC criteria before you book a meeting, we'd rather you protect the Head of Sales' calendar than fill it.
• CRM hygiene: Keep HubSpot activity, contact records, and account notes accurate and current — data the rest of the business can actually rely on.
What you'll grow into over your first 6–12 months
• Digital & portal presence: Own WFO's listings on relevant review and analyst portals and support light website updates — campaign landing pages and case studies — at a CMS level.
• Market research & competitive intel: Maintain the named-account target list and competitive battlecards, and track market/regulatory trends across our sectors that create sales triggers.
• Events & roundtables: Help plan and run small-format roundtables, dinners, and webinars in priority markets, and represent WFO at relevant industry events.
• GTM tooling & automation: Contribute to the outbound/marketing tech stack and help automate the manual work out of your own pipeline.
